Senior Hospitality Manager (Travel Manager & Guest Support) (Contract)Experience required to plan, budget, schedule, and manage all guest and staff travel logistics for a global client with FIFA World Cup sponsorship.LocationOur headquarters are in Stamford, CT, but the location can be flexible with priority given to candidates open to hybrid work (3 days a week in office) at one of our office locations: Stamford, CT; New York, NY; Charlotte, NC; Atlanta, GA; Chicago, IL; and Miami, FL. We also consider a remote-based arrangement for qualified candidates with East Coast working hours as a prerequisite.ContractContract Dates: January to July 2026Contract Type: W-2 EmploymentResponsibilitiesOctagon is looking for an experienced Travel Manager to join a dynamic team working with a global client with sponsorships of the FIFA World Cup. The candidate must have relevant experience in the planning and delivery of inter-city travel management areas for a hospitality program. On behalf of our client, you'll be responsible for planning, budgeting, scheduling and managing all guest and staff travel logistics leading up to and during the event.Plan, book, and manage commercial flight itineraries across multiple U.S. cities for various guest groupsCoordinate complex, multi-leg travel schedules, ensuring alignment with event timelines and ground transport plansMaintain up-to-date passenger manifests, tracking flight changes, delays, and cancellationsWork with the vendor to monitor airline policies, group booking options, and fare structures to optimize travel budgetsComprehensive understanding of major U.S. city airportsMaintain accurate and up-to-date records of all movement details to ensure smooth operations and quick access to necessary information.Support on guests communications and serve as main point of contact for guests regarding all travel-related concerns, ensuring forward planning and proactive communication for any issues that may ariseMaintain financial tracker and provide detailed reconciliation files after eventKey ResponsibilitiesSupporting the Account Lead in the management, administration and delivery of program travel for guests and staff.Providing financial account support with client budget, contracts, invoicing, tracking, PO creation, and supplier payments.Collaboration across multiple departments including market communications and accommodation.Regularly monitor supplier's performance to ensure they meet agreed-upon service levels, including timelines, quality and guest satisfaction.Work with suppliers to resolve issues promptly, maintaining a high standard of guest experience.Foster a positive working relationship with the vendor and team members, ensuring open lines of communication and collaborative problem-solving.Manage a team — if required — and foster a positive atmosphere under pressure.QualificationsHas experience in travel logisticsEnjoys solving problems and finding creative solutions to difficult challengesFocused and performance-driven individual, who can think on their feet, use initiative and be comfortable working in a global environment, under pressure, and to tight deadlines but within a team environmentPatient, level-headed and cool under pressureHas exceptional attention to detail, time management and organizational skillsHas a flexible, 'can-do' attitude and can work some weekendsComfortable with a moderate amount of travel that will be required before the event, including nights and weekends when onsiteEnjoys working and being part of a big teamAdditional ExperienceHave previous experience in a travel management role at large-scale events with a demonstrable understanding of travel logisticsHave proven event experience with a track record of high attention to detail and organizational skills, staying focused on the task at hand ensuring nothing is missedHighly organized, dependable, and focused; nothing slips through the cracks under your watchCollaborative by nature - you enjoy helping others succeed and thrive in a team-focused cultureWillingness to work weekends, holidays, and non-traditional hours, as requiredMust be able to remain in a stationary position at least 50% of the timeFlexibility and willingness to travel domestically, and work weekends or holidays as needed. Anticipated travel level: Moderate (20-45%).Salary & BenefitsL4: This position pays an annualized rate of $82,000, and is not overtime-eligible.Octagon is proud to be an Equal Opportunity/Affirmative Action employer.
